Oppo has also announced the second-gen AR smart glasses at its Inno Day 2020 event.
The Oppo AR Glass 2021 are 75 per cent lighter than last year’s model and feature a new “split-design” as well as Birdbath optical technology with 0.71-inch OLED panels.
The glasses include stereo fisheye cameras for gesture recognition, a time-of-flight sensor, and a conventional RGB camera.
They can also be connected directly to a Find X2 Pro smartphone through a USB-C to USB-C cable to make use of its greater processing power.
